Beispiel #1
0
        private WorkplanTaskAssignedUserMapping CopyAssignedUserMapping(WorkplanTaskAssignedUserMapping _wUserMapping, Dictionary <long, long> oldToNewId)
        {
            var newWorkplanTaskAssignedUserMapping = new WorkplanTaskAssignedUserMapping();

            newWorkplanTaskAssignedUserMapping.WorkplanTaskId = oldToNewId[_wUserMapping.WorkplanTaskId];
            newWorkplanTaskAssignedUserMapping.UserId         = (long)_wUserMapping.UserId;
            return(newWorkplanTaskAssignedUserMapping);
        }
Beispiel #2
0
        /**
         * This function is called only if AssignedUserMapping's UserId has value
         */
        public async Task CopyAssignedUserMapping(ProjectplanTaskAssignedUserMapping _pUserMapping, Dictionary <long, long> oldToNewId)
        {
            var newWorkplanTaskAssignedUserMapping = new WorkplanTaskAssignedUserMapping();

            newWorkplanTaskAssignedUserMapping.WorkplanTaskId = oldToNewId[_pUserMapping.ProjectplanTaskId];
            newWorkplanTaskAssignedUserMapping.UserId         = (long)_pUserMapping.UserId;

            await _workplanTaskAssignedUserMappingRepository.InsertAsync(newWorkplanTaskAssignedUserMapping);
        }
Beispiel #3
0
        private async Task <WorkplanTaskAssignedUserMapping> CopyAssignedUserMapping(WorkplanTaskAssignedUserMapping _wUserMapping, Dictionary <long, long> oldToNewId)
        {
            var newWorkplanTaskAssignedUserMapping = new WorkplanTaskAssignedUserMapping();

            newWorkplanTaskAssignedUserMapping.WorkplanTaskId = oldToNewId[_wUserMapping.WorkplanTaskId];
            newWorkplanTaskAssignedUserMapping.UserId         = (long)_wUserMapping.UserId;
            await _workplanTaskAssignedUserMappingRepository.InsertAsync(newWorkplanTaskAssignedUserMapping);

            return(newWorkplanTaskAssignedUserMapping);
        }